According to rumors in Denmark, Manchester United is in the lead in the competition to recruit Rasmus Hojlund from Atalanta, who is seen as the next Erling Haaland.

With seven goals and two assists in 23 Serie A appearances for Atalanta this season, Hojlund has excelled. Only 14 of those appearances have been starts.

Hojlund, a 6’3″ striker with quickness, has unavoidably evoked comparisons to Haaland. On Thursday, when he scored three goals for Denmark in their 3-1 victory over Finland in the Euro 2024 qualifying round, excitement about his potential reached a fever level.

Although it was rumoured that scouts from Newcastle and Arsenal were also present in Copenhagen, United hold an advantage in his chase.

The “concrete interest” of Man Utd

A concrete interest in bringing Hojlund to Old Trafford exists at Manchester United, according to the Danish publication Ekstra Bladet. Dubbed the Next Erling Haaland, Hojlund is open to the move and has shown some interest in joining the Red Devils.

With Cristiano Ronaldo long gone, Wout Weghorst underwhelming in his place, and 27-goal leading scorer Marcus Rashford performing his finest work from the left flank, United are on the market for a No. 9.

They have been connected to players like Harry Kane, Victor Osimhen, and Randal Kolo Muani, but Hojlund, who FootballTransfers’ internal algorithm values at €19.5 million, would be a better investment.

In January, Hojlund also acknowledged supporting the Red Devils.

When asked, he replied, “Now that you ask, I won’t disguise the fact that I’m a passionate Manchester United fan. So, it would be one of the main issues for me personally.

Of course, that doesn’t mean I won’t accept offers from other prestigious clubs in the future.
